Potential New Transatlantic Route for Shannon Airport

The Shannon region could be in line for a significant economic boost with news that high-level talks have taken place regarding a potential new transatlantic service.

On a visit to Rhode Island, Taoiseach Enda Kenny has revealed that negotiations have been held regarding a possible service linking it's capital city Providence with Clare.

Though Rhode Island is America's smallest state, the area has a large Irish community and the airport there handles nearly four million passengers a year.

It's not known which airline would operate the route, if it went ahead, but Clare Fine Gael TD Pat Breen is optimistic that will occur.
